    Abstract

    The molybdenum dithiocarbamato complexes [Mo(S2CNnBu2)4] (1), [Mo2S4(S2CN nBu2)2.1/2H2O (2) have been synthesized and characterized. Single crystal X-ray studies of (1) showed that molybdenum atom is coordinated to eight sulfur atoms in dodecahedron geometry and the bond lengths and bond angles fall within the range of values expected. In (2) the molybdenum atoms are coordinated to five sulfur atoms in a distorted square pyramid. © 2008 Taylor & Francis.
